Charles V (born 24 February 1500) (died 21 September 1558) of the House of Habsburg was King Charles I of Spain (Spanish Carlos I) from 1516, He was elected Roman-German King in 1519, after his coronation in 1520 he called himself Holy Roman Emperor, Historical, digitally restored reproduction of a 19th century original, exact original date unknown
